Telegram’s Crypto Wallet Announcement

According to Мінфін — Крипто/Фінанси: Pavel Durov has revealed plans to roll out a self-custodial cryptocurrency wallet within Telegram by the end of summer, enabling over 1 billion users to send digital assets without any transaction fees. This new wallet will support Gram, the digital currency previously known as Toncoin. Telegram users will benefit from instant, cost-free crypto transfers, streamlining the process of moving digital funds.

Current Status

Telegram already hosts an official bot, @wallet, which has attracted more than 150 million users, highlighting strong demand for crypto functionality within the messaging platform. Since introducing the Gram blockchain project in 2018, Telegram has raised $1.7 billion, underscoring the initiative’s success. However, in 2020, the company returned $1.2 billion to investors and paid an $18.5 million fine due to legal challenges.

Following the wallet launch announcement, Gram’s token price increased by 7%, reaching $1.52, with a market capitalization of $4.18 billion. Durov re-engaged with the Gram ecosystem in 2026, demonstrating his ongoing commitment to cryptocurrency technology. He described the upcoming self-custodial wallet as

“the largest launch of a non-custodial crypto wallet in human history.”

The introduction of a self-custodial wallet in Telegram could significantly impact the crypto market, given the platform’s massive user base, potentially driving mass adoption of digital assets. Free transfers and instant transactions may attract new users and boost demand for Gram tokens.

This development could also unlock new opportunities for financial technology in regions where access to traditional banking services is limited.
